3. Setup and Installation

Follow these steps to assemble and install your JUYEER HOTAS Desk Mount:

  1. Attach Mounting Plate to Bracket: Align the mounting plate with the vertical bracket. Insert the small nuts into the rails on the main support. While holding the nuts in place, secure the mounting plate to the bracket using the provided screws. Ensure a snug fit without overtightening. Repeat for the second mount.
  2. Install Quick-Release Clamp: Attach the quick-release clamp mechanism to the vertical bracket. Ensure all screws are tightened securely.
  3. Position on Desk: Place the assembled mount onto your desk. The silicone pad on the top plate should rest on the desk surface.
  4. Secure to Desk: Adjust the quick-release clamp to fit your desk thickness (0.5 cm to 24.4 cm). Tighten the clamp firmly to ensure the mount is stable and does not wobble.
  5. Attach Controllers: Place your HOTAS joystick and throttle onto the respective mounting plates. Use the appropriate screws and holes on the plate to secure your specific controller model. The plates feature multiple pre-drilled holes for wide compatibility.
  6. Adjust Height and Position: Loosen the adjustment screws on the vertical bracket to slide the mounting plate up or down. Adjust to your preferred ergonomic height. Tighten the screws firmly once the desired height is achieved. You can also adjust the horizontal position of the mount on your desk.

5. Maintenance

Regular maintenance ensures the longevity and optimal performance of your desk mount.

  • Cleaning: Wipe the metal surfaces with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id abrasive cleaners or solvents that could damage the finish.
  • Check Tightness: Periodically inspect all screws and the desk clamp for tightness. Re-tighten if any components feel loose to maintain stability.
  • Silicone Pad: Ensure the silicone pad remains clean and free of debris to maintain its anti-slip properties and protect your desk.

6.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your JUYEER HOTAS Desk Mount, refer to the following common solutions:

  • Mount feels loose or wobbly:
    • Ensure the quick-release desk clamp is fully tightened.
    • Check all screws connecting the mounting plate to the bracket and the bracket to the clamp. Tighten any loose screws.
    • Verify that your desk surface is stable and not prone to movement.
  • Difficulty attaching controllers:
    • Confirm that you are using the correct screws for your specific controller model.
    • Align the controller carefully with the pre-drilled holes on the mounting plate.
  • Mounting plate slides down after adjustment:
    • Ensure the vertical adjustment screws are tightened firmly after setting the desired height.
